Work From Home Charity Fundraiser / Telesales Advisor You will need recent call handling, outbound telesales or fundraising experience for the position. You will need a decent laptop or computer and (call centre type) headset with a microphone to commence this position along with a decent broadband connection. Work From Home Charity Fundraiser / Home Based Telesales Advisor A Bristol based charity fundraising call centre is expanding and requires creative and passionate people to join the team. This job is work from home indefinitely, however you will need your own decent Windows modern computer and a USB headset with a microphone, you also need a decent broadband connection with an upload speed above 8 and a download speed above 25. The Work From Home Charity Fundraiser / Telesales Advisor will need good communication skills on the phone and recent outbound telesales experience or fundraising experience. The Charity Fundraiser / Telesales Advisor will need a passion for charity and will need the ability to work a computer and input information into a computer. There is a telephone interview including a script based roleplay / pretend call and they are doing weekly remote training sessions on Zoom. The training pay, so the first 2 days of online Zoom training, which amounts to 14 hours, is held back until you complete 120 hours service. The Work From Home Charity Fundraiser / Telesales Advisor will work an 8 hour day (7 hours paid), five days a week between the hours of 12:00-20:00 Monday to Friday including one Saturday 10:30-18:30, if you work the Saturday you get a day off in the week. This role pays £12.35ph, however consistent target achievement will see the rate rise to £12.70ph and then to £13.05ph with good OTE commission opportunities. Whilst in training/Graduation Bay, the pay rate is £12.21ph (normally first 2 weeks depending on your performance). The target is 15 sign-ups per week. If you hit 15 sign-ups per week you will earn an extra £2ph (see on-target base rate) Every sign-up beyond the minimum target is paid at a rate of £17.50 per sign-up.
